How are corruption risks addressed in the compliance context in Colombia?

Corruption risk management is essential in Colombia, given the business environment. Companies should implement strong internal controls, conduct thorough due diligence on business transactions, and train their staff on corruption prevention. Additionally, they must follow the guidelines provided by Law 1778 and other regulations related to business integrity. A proactive approach and an ethical culture are essential to mitigate the risks associated with corruption.
